The saga concludes explosively in "LET FREEDOM RING Part- 2, where the stakes surpass all that has come before as heroic Marshal Nash Riker and his deputy McKenna grapple with dual threats that not only imperil California but the world beyond!

After the Caballeros' historic plunder, Riker is left to navigate a labyrinth of danger and treachery that extends beyond Daniella Villanueva’s forces to include the mysterious Visionaries, their power magnified by the ultimate creation of a young genius—a wonder meant for good, now a weapon of war.

Stacia and Davi, the Giannini sisters, along with Moses Frye, the daring ex-Confederate ranger, and his partner, the enigmatic reformed Omega warrior Nalka, emerge from the shadows of their checkered pasts to stand shoulder to shoulder with the twins as the Rikers prepare to confront their oldest foes and their newest.

It is the final struggle from the wilds of Utah to the skies over Baja California's hidden depths as six heroes fight to keep California whole and thwart the Visionaries' engineering advances from casting dark shadows over the world at large!
